Breeze.js vs Cesium: What are the differences?

Introduction

Breeze.js and Cesium are both popular JavaScript libraries used for different purposes in web development.

  1. API Focus: One key difference between Breeze.js and Cesium is their primary focus. Breeze.js is primarily focused on data management and retrieval, providing features for querying and managing data from databases or web services. On the other hand, Cesium is focused on 3D visualization and mapping, specifically for creating interactive maps and visualizations in a web browser.

  2. Functionality: Another significant difference lies in their core functionality. Breeze.js offers features for entity management, data validation, change tracking, and caching, making it suitable for applications that require complex data manipulation and management. In contrast, Cesium provides capabilities for creating and visualizing 3D globes, maps, and terrain, making it a powerful tool for geospatial applications and simulations.

  3. Community Support: When it comes to community support and documentation, Cesium has a larger and more active community compared to Breeze.js. This means that Cesium users are more likely to find resources, tutorials, and assistance when working with the library, while Breeze.js users may have a smaller pool of resources to draw from.

  4. Integration: In terms of integration with other libraries and frameworks, Breeze.js is often used in conjunction with data management tools like Entity Framework, OData, and AngularJS, providing a seamless integration for handling data in web applications. On the other hand, Cesium can be integrated with various mapping and geospatial libraries, making it a versatile choice for creating interactive mapping applications.

  5. Performance: While both libraries are known for their performance, Cesium's focus on visualizing 3D graphics and terrain can sometimes result in higher resource usage compared to Breeze.js, which is optimized for data management tasks. Depending on the specific requirements of the application, developers may need to consider the performance implications of using either library.

  6. Use Cases: Lastly, the key difference in their use cases is evident in the types of applications they are best suited for. Breeze.js is ideal for applications that require robust data manipulation and querying capabilities, such as enterprise applications or data-heavy web services. On the other hand, Cesium shines in applications that demand interactive 3D mapping, geospatial visualization, and simulation features, making it a popular choice for gaming, GIS, and virtual reality applications.

In Summary, Breeze.js and Cesium differ in their API focus, functionality, community support, integration capabilities, performance considerations, and ideal use cases in web development.

What are some alternatives to Breeze.js, Cesium?

AngularJS

AngularJS

AngularJS lets you write client-side web applications as if you had a smarter browser. It lets you use good old HTML (or HAML, Jade and friends!) as your template language and lets you extend HTML’s syntax to express your application’s components clearly and succinctly. It automatically synchronizes data from your UI (view) with your JavaScript objects (model) through 2-way data binding.

Backbone.js

Backbone.js

Backbone supplies structure to JavaScript-heavy applications by providing models key-value binding and custom events, collections with a rich API of enumerable functions, views with declarative event handling, and connects it all to your existing application over a RESTful JSON interface.

Mithril

Mithril

Mithril is around 12kb gzipped thanks to its small, focused, API. It provides a templating engine with a virtual DOM diff implementation for performant rendering, utilities for high-level modelling via functional composition, as well as support for routing and componentization.
